If you run out of EUC Tier 1 by November 27, 2010, TWC automatically adds Tier 2 benefits to your claim. Tier 2 pays up to 14 weeks of benefits. You have until April 30, 2011, to collect the balance on your EUC claim.
So, if you run out of of Tier 1 on 12/19 then you will NOT be entitled to additional benefits until congress extends them. refer to the following explanation from TWC:
http://www.twc.state.tx.us/ui/bnfts/extends_euc_eb.pdf (broken link)
In short, it sounds like he is probably on Tier 2 (+/-) (although the same rules apply to all the Ters (1 & 2 & 3), so ... If you run out of a EUC Tier by November 27, 2010, TWC automatically adds the next Tier of benefits to your claim. You have until April 30, 2011, to collect the balance on your EUC claim (regardless of which Tier you are on.
